    The Thing is a thrilling blend of science fiction and horror, much like The Blob. Set in a remote Antarctic research station, it features a shape-shifting alien that assimilates and imitates the researchers, leading to paranoia and suspense. Fans of The Blob will appreciate the similar themes of an alien entity threatening a small group of people.

    Stephen King's The Mist features a town enveloped by a mysterious mist concealing otherworldly creatures. Similar to The Blob, the townsfolk must battle the unknown, and the story develops a gripping tension between characters faced with an inexplicable crisis.

    Slither is a dark comedy-horror film about an alien infection that turns townspeople into zombie-like creatures. Its mixture of body horror and comedic elements serves up a similar vibe for audiences who enjoyed the creeping dread and B-movie charm of The Blob.

    The Crazies depicts the pandemonium in a small town infected by a biological weapon, causing insanity and death. Like The Blob, it offers an intense narrative where townspeople face a crisis that turns neighbor against neighbor, multiplying the horror of the situation.

    Night of the Creeps combines horror with comedy and features slug-like aliens taking over the bodies of college students. If you relished the campy and terrifying aspects of The Blob, this film's blend of humor and horror is sure to entertain.

    The Stuff satirizes consumer culture with a tale about a delicious, addictive, and ultimately deadly dessert substance. Echoing The Blob's theme of an amorphous substance terrorizing a town, this film provides both social commentary and horror, making it a perfect follow-up watch.
